Natural Gas Well Pad
RESPEC performed a study to evaluate the safe placement of the continuously manned operator/control building to ensure personnel were protected from potential release and ignition of natural gas being processed at the facility. A risk analysis was also performed to incorporate the probability of flammable release with the consequences.
Project Highlights
- Standardized well pad designs for rich and lean NG
- Design activities included the following:
- equipment layout, spacings, and flow lines
- mechanical piping systems
- condensate management system
- gas processing units (GPU)
- 3-phase and 2-phase separation systems
- slug catchers
- heater & treater and other unit processing equipment
- thermal oxidizer / flare systems
- electrical and instrumentation systems
- all above- and below-grade piping systems for complete design of the NG well pad
- Provide standard spacing tables for the process equipment for the well pad layout
- Develop dispersion model for simultaneous operations (Sim Op)
- Provide construction quality assurance (CQA)
- Design gathering pipeline systems
- Design cathodic protection systems for all underground elements
- Provide flammable gas monitoring services for the well pad sites
- Provide equipment fitness for service (FFS) inspections
Benefits (Engineering, Economics, & Environment)
- The standardized designs are repeatable
- The Bill of Materials provided standardizes the equipment reducing material and construction costs
